Standard Bank Ghana’s DigiTrade Wins Top Honors at Kuunda Disrupt Hackathon

Standard Bank Ghana’s corporate and investment banking division, DigiTrade, has emerged as the overall winner of the recent Kuunda Disrupt Hackathon. The team developed an innovative system leveraging Artificial Intelligence (AI) capabilities to review and verify international trade documents, effectively addressing inefficiencies associated with manual submission.

The Kuunda Disrupt Hackathon, held annually, brings together employees from across Standard Bank’s 20-country African footprint to develop solutions enhancing client experience. This year’s event received 395 proposals, with 45 teams competing in the Dragon’s Den session. Five winning teams, one from each business unit, were selected, with DigiTrade taking the top spot.

Other winning teams included:

– Eco Traders (BCB): Offset carbon emissions through trade
– AutoVision Pioneer (IAM): Automated vehicle damage assessment
– Byte Me (PPB): Addressing missed deals and promotions
– The Night Watchers (Corporate Functions): Real-time analytics for task automation

Jörg Fischer, Group Chief Information Officer at Standard Bank, praised the innovative solutions presented, stating, “We’re immensely proud of the calibre of ideation and solutioning. Congratulations to the winners, and we look forward to implementing their ideas.”
